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Barrow-upon-Soar to Kents Bank start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Barrow-upon-Soar to Kents Bank start from £86.10 one way, or £87.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Barrow-upon-Soar to Kents Bank are available for £87.10 one way, or £111.00 return

Station Facilities and Accessibility at Barrow-upon-Soar

The station might be modest in size, but it includes essential amenities to ensure a smooth journey. Although there's no ticket office, worry not—you can easily purchase and collect tickets from the available ticket machines. Additionally, the station is fitted with smartcard validators and has an induction loop for hearing-impaired travelers.

If you're concerned about accessibility, you’ll be relieved to know there is step-free access in parts of the station. This facility is critical for travelers requiring mobility support, although do note that there are no available ramps for train access or accessible toilets.

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Although Kents Bank Station doesn’t have a ticket office, the availability of ticket machines makes pur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ets straightforward. These machines are equipped to assist those with accessibility needs, and there’s even an induction loop to aid the hearing-impaired. While staff help isn’t readily available on-site, assistance can be secured through a helpline or directly from conductors upon train arrival.

For those needing a smooth and accessible experience, the station offers step-free access on parts of the platform. However, it's crucial to be cautious when using the crossing. There are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ms, but there is seating available. Passengers requiring additional assistance can plan ahead using the National Rail Passenger Assist service, ensuring a stress-free travel experience.
